1 answer. For non-trivial projects, it is recommended to use an ES6-compatible build system like Webpack or Rollup along with a package manager like NPM or Yarn. var calendarEl = document. Introduction Premium Plugins Date Library. When scrolling down, I'd like the bootstrap menu to remain at the very top, follo. However this problem arises only when. HTML preprocessors can make writing HTML more powerful or convenient. Renders the calendar with a given theme system. now, we need to initialize the plugin. fullCalendar({ themeSystem: 'bootstrap4', locale: 'es',. Pen Settings. ready(function () { initThemeChooser({ init: function. 0 votes. fullCalendar({ // put your options and callbacks here })datesSet: function () { myFunction (); } The myFunction () will be called every time when the date range of calendar has been changed or initialised. You can apply CSS to your Pen from any stylesheet on the web. 0 is using: Click on the Update button. answered Oct 4, 2019 at 14:08. Always check the plugin version. Prepares the calendar for a Bootstrap 5 theme. bootstrapFontAwesome. About External Resources. Renders a minimal look & feel, the look in most of the demos. Here is the code stub I have: <script> $(document). Learn more about TeamsFullCalendar. Teams. Does not require any CSS files beyond the FullCalendar base files. 1. e. I'm working on a Laravel application and I'm using FullCalendar to display some events. class ScheduleCalendarView (LoginRequiredMixin, View): def get (self, request): all_events = Planning. 3. 1. 1 this can be fixed commenting the lines with the call to the function that sets the overflows: There are 2 functions calling this function: clear (around line 8855) and render (around line 8843) $ ('. Learn more about Teamsdocument. Calendar is displayed correctly but, I can´t add event dynamically. I've tried the following css codes, but it does not override the default one: . 9 Documentation Getting Started. It is the official Angular connector, released under an MIT license, the same license the standard. Use buttonIcons instead. I fear I might be missing some small little. Renders the calendar with a given theme system. Note: be sure to place initialization code below plugin js file. Otherwise, when I click on an event, it's okay. I'm using fullcalendar with salesforce, and try to refetch sources in calendar that comes from controller. FullCalendar no longer attempts to import . The issue is triggering an event when the current view of Fullcalendar changes. Just change the contentHeight to see the change in row height. Learn more about TeamsEvents not showing on full calendar. So perhaps before you send the event via UpdateEvent you need to check whether the end time is null, and if so then set it to be the same as the start date. FullCalendar is one of the most popular JavaScript calendar plugins available. The problem is when I want to display information about a single event in a modal popup. According to the documentation, FullCalendar says that it supports theme roller (jquery ui) but I'm not exactly sure how to implement it. How do I stop this from happening and just have the calendar show the events correctly? My code on my page 'calendar. Getting started with FontAwesome. It sheds a number of outdated dependencies and offers a more modern API. About HTML Preprocessors. 1. The module’s features are very well-documented, which makes the work with it even more pleasant. Q&A for work. Sun. Determines which icons are displayed in buttons of the header/footer when jQuery UI theming is on. Start using @fullcalendar/angular in your project by running `npm i @fullcalendar/angular`. 11 4. FullCalendar uses the events prop to determine what to render to the calendar. Determines which icons are displayed in buttons of the header/footer when. . It is possible to change the look of the calendar (colors, fonts, etc) by applying a theme. Can you add the console. js to UMD format. First, obtain the standard fullcalendar bundle in one of the following ways: Download: fullcalendar-6. you can use Tooltip. Discover 3 Fullcalendar designs on Dribbble. ) from Google Calendar XML Feed(s) - now with extbase/fluid. e. 605, -> this works for me. On Desktop I show the "month view" and the event URL works fine but on screens smaller than 480px I show "list view" and my URL link no longer works and I can see it's not in the list view code. Yea with little study about fullCalendar found out it is not well suited to smaller screens. ` I am recieving the data right now, but unable to display the data in FullCalendar. This solves many issues with third party libraries:. Bootstrap3 Supports Bootstrap 3 themes. Step 4. String, default: 'standard'. Maybe you should consider adding the event to a button outside of the calendar like in my sandbox. Renders the calendar with a given theme system. All of FullCalendar’s CSS will be automatically loaded as long as your build system is able to process . Rerolled for latest changes in 8. this. addEventListener('DOMContentLoaded', function() { var calendarEl = You may then begin to write a parent component that leverages the <FullCalendar> component (DemoApp. themeSystem Renders the calendar with a given theme system. Whenever using FullCalendar v3 with Angular <=6, you get the following error: googleCalendarApiKey does not exist in the model OptionsInput For example: $('#calendar'). }By webcodeflow. var calendarEl = document. The Bootstrap CSS file must be loaded separately in its own link tag. 1. The initial date displayed when the calendar first loads. Go to docs v. It retrieves the JSON data but doesn't display it. Oct 1, 2018 at 20:14 I agree, but there isn't any such thing at the moment as far as I know. headerToolbar. I am trying to add background text and adjust event bar size based on the start and end date time. themeSystem = 'bootstrap4'; this. This FullCalendar selectable demo includes the following features enabled across ALL views: 1) Selectable option with editable callbacks, 2) Editing of. The '4a' is the representation of 4 am. so if you're already using Bootstrap then you don't need tooltip. 'bootstrap5'. /, /, none of these. In order to correctly theme your calendar with a Bootstrap 4 theme, you must include the correct stylesheets, include the JavaScript plugin, and set themeSystem to 'bootstrap'. This component is built and maintained by irustm in partnership with the maintainers of FullCalendar. 1) in a react based portal to display a resource view as seen in the picture attached. Further instructions ». For more info, see ticket #152. The tabs render just fine with content panes providing it is standard text. Q&A for work. FullCalendar provides settings, methods, and callbacks for interacting with and switching the current view. formHandler = (e, formField, selectInfo) => { However when you invoke it you're passing only 2 arguments. Once you fix that, you'll find the code still doesn't do what you expect because 1) you aren't using resources (so "refetchResources" is not what you need), and 2) you haven't actually changed any event sources in the calendar. React | Full calendar not rendering all day event. 2. var calendarEl = document. fullcalendar. I have Bootstrap-4 applied to my Angular project. el, { title: info. 16 CALLS SALE 8 in blue color text) in the screen capture below? angular; fullcalendar; viking. Ext. Then, view its active CSS statements. themeSystem set to 'bootstrap4' Now, simply specify 'bootstrap'. 3. datesSet: function () { myFunction (); } The myFunction () will be called every time when the date range of calendar has been changed or initialised. Find centralized, trusted content and collaborate around the technologies you use most. fullCalendar({ themeSystem: 'jquery-ui', navLinks: true. Edit in CodePen Custom buttons and a footerToolbar . <ltng:require styles="{!join(',',. Like I said, you can't change the content of the title, only the format. Use the Chrome DevTools or equivelant to pinpoint the element you want to customize. $ ('#eventSaveBtn'). JavaScript 594 819 0 6 Updated Oct 25, 2023. You won’t need to worry about manually including <script> tags. Aside from being easy to use, it also has many built-in features and plugins for customization. I would like to implement the 'slate' theme in React FullCalendar. For the bootstrap theme to work, you need to define the theme as (themeSystem. quangnv13 opened this issue on Oct 6, 2021 · 1 comment. getElementById ('icalendar'); var calendar = new FullCalendar. js you need to change the first line. Any ideas? I tried without slash, . For clarity, I want to detect view template changes (not date range changes). Add this CSS somewhere in your page (probably better than overriding it in the fullCalendar CSS file, in case you upgrade the version and forget you made a customisation): . import React from "react"; import FullCalendar from "@fullcalendar/react"; import dayGridPlugin from. Demos Docs Support Getting Help Reporting Bugs Requesting Features Contributing Pricing v6. jquery FullCalendar custom recurring events. fullCalendar('clientEvents') $(function() { $('#calendar'). Since, that events will be shown in a calendar view using the FullCalendar library/plugin, download the library's resources here.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. When I try bringing the calendar jquery into it, I get the tabs presented fine but nothing appears in the content space. 6. Your onchange should look like this because you don't have the id #type_selector anymore in your radio. It also prevents overlapping on resizing and drag & drop (dragRevertDuration set to 0, eliminates ghost-like effect when an event is dragged to invalid spot). Bootstrap full calendar plugin is an extension that allows you to create calendar functionality. min. <ltng:require styles="{!join(',',. 12 Aug 2021 Nelson Rodrigues Champion Hello José, FullCalendar component has an input parameter with the name "AdvancedOptions" where you can. fc . For instance, Markdown is designed to be easier to write and read for text documents and you could write a loop in. io. Also please ensure that you don't re-create the calendar every time you open the dialog box - that isn't necessary and may. 1. Connect and share knowledge within a single location that is structured and easy to search. Add a comment. 1 as this is the version that the AdminLTE v3. that is, I want to call a function/event whenever I change its view from month to week, or week to days. Prefer implementing a dynamic event feed in fullcalendar using the callback function pattern shown in the fullcalendar documentation – Here's a basic JS Fiddle Example. The calendar’s internal state will stay consistent with its rendering. plugins = [dayGridPlugin, interactionPlugin];}} The text was updated successfully, but these errors were encountered: All reactions. i read the whole Fullcalendar documentation. 0. custom 1Teams. I haven't tested out every single config, permutation and edge case of Fullcalendar personally. 2). It would make more sense to use your C#/Razor code to generate some JSON directly from the model data which you can then just inject into the JavaScript when the page loads. Just put a URL to it here and we'll apply it, in the order you have them, before the CSS in the Pen itself. . In other word, when u click on the provided prev/next buttons in the calendar, the calendar's date range will be changed and the myFunction () will be called. BTW putting the events into a table and then parsing the HTML to turn them into fullCalendar events isn't a brilliant approach - it's code-intensive and (comparatively) slow. 2. ThemeSystem Namespace: Wisej. Like on the demo with the "Selectable Dates" Im new in developpement. Since it appears that you have an API service that returns something very close to what fullcalendar is looking for, you might be able to simplify the way your definition populates events. Your resource to discover and connect with designers worldwide. It provides a component that exactly matches the functionality of FullCalendar’s standard API. . JQuery:FullCalendar Plugin: Events are not shown in week view and day view but are shown in month view 810 The useState set method is not reflecting a change immediatelyI would like to use FullCalendar vue within a vue-class-component but can't make it working. fc-event-title-container to tippy, you're attaching each tooltip to all the events (because they all have that class). but i need notification with icon instead of name. Teams. Here is the code: $('#calendar'). For timeGrid and timeline views, see eventMaxStack. It's because you're binding multiple click events to your button. The ThemeSystem property can be one of these values: Standard Renders the built-in look & feel. Make sure it’s loading jquery (line 52-57 for me) and the FullCalendar js file. MagicMirror2 module uses fullcalendar. Rerolled for latest changes in 8. Try adding cache: false to your inner ajax call. Introduction GitBook ThemeSystem Wisej. I'm returning a JSON array from the backend broken up into 2 arrays. $ ('#eventSaveBtn'). Also please ensure that you don't re-create the calendar every time you open the dialog box - that isn't necessary and may. Trigger event when view type changed. Currently setting up FullCalendar using ReactJS. At last i used Ajax call to delete events Code is as follows:Update. Renders the calendar with a given theme system. So 8 in the morning on next day would be maxTime: '1. Download XAMPP as your local web server to run our PHP Script. ready(function () { initThemeChooser({ init: function. I am developing a meal planner using Angular + Bootstrap 4 + full calendar. Whether to fix the view’s horizontal scrollbar to the bottom of the viewport while scrolling. Please see my code below: Please see my code below:I’m trying to deploy fullcalendar in my Angular APP but when i drop the event into the weekview i can not resize the event, is like is dupplicate. Q&A for work. 0 with FullCalendar. 0. io I have created FullCalendar as below. I have a question about fullcalendar v5. Does not. fullCalendar({How do I change my Fullcalendar theme? Docs Theme. This will have jquery try to avoid getting cached data. I'm using FullCalendar 4. themeSystem 指定日曆使用哪種風格皮膚。有以下三種皮膚供選擇: standard:默認,Fullcalendar自帶皮膚 bootstrap3:使用bootstrap3風格,需要下載css樣式 jquery-ui:使用jquery-ui風格,需要下載對應的css樣式 此外,Fullcalendar還支持Bootstrap其他第三方風格。 $(’#calendar. fullCalendar({ // put your options and callbacks here })I'm also using fullcalendar in my react app so I've tried using your code. 'bootstrap5'. timeZone. Then we add slotMinTime and slotMaxTime, which will show times in the calendar only for a specified. 3 Answers. npm install @fullcalendar/core npm install @fullcalendar/daygrid import { Calendar } from '@fullcalendar/core' import dayGridPlugin from '@fullcalendar/daygrid' let. 1 Answer. The version of FullCalendar I'm using is 5. 1. I have having an issue where the rrulePlugin was over-riding my bootstrap theme, It was the way I was importing. Viewed 11k times. ThemeSystem 0. Does not require any CSS files beyond the FullCalendar base files. MonFullCalendar will not modify or delete these fields. Wisej. Bootstrap Theming. el, { title: info. fc-basic-view . 1. From there you can run whatever other code you need to fetch the events, and use the provided callback to pass the data back to fullCalendar asynchronously – ADyson Jul 27, 2021 at 7:17Anyway to get the XHR object, you can either follow my first suggestion above and make your own AJAX request to the server, or, fullCalendar 3 uses jQuery $. x. fullCalendar'). Leverage one of FullCalendar’s prebuilt bundles or include individual plugins. Of course if you want to use any other themes you have to set the theme system appropriately and include the relevant CSS files in your page. Renders the calendar with a given theme system. fullCalendar ('updateEvent' later on in your code. I suspect that fullCalendar drops the end time when you make it all-day for 1 single day, because it's not needed (by fullCalendar). Mainly declaring the FullCalendar component doesn't work. all my events are added in the calendar with ajax after the calendar is rendered. month week day. HTML CSS JS Behavior Editor HTML. Determines which icons are displayed in. So in main. So 8 in the morning on next day would be maxTime: '1. How do I change the background color in Jira? 1 Answer. themeButtonIcons. I use fullcalendar to make a calendar with three view (dayGridMonth,timeGridWeek,listMonth) and they work fine except timeGridWeek that don't show events in proper time file, you can see in this image: this is the code of calendar: document. MonIn order to correctly theme your calendar with a Bootstrap 4 theme, you must include the correct stylesheets, include the JavaScript plugin, and set themeSystem to 'bootstrap'. On the right side, for Version:, open the dropdown menu and choose the Bootstrap version 4. Q&A for work. Determines which icons are displayed in. For the FullCalendar connector, there is no distinction between props and events. A Preview Changes window might open, showing you the changes the Visual Studio will do to the solution. A name of any of the available views, such as 'dayGridWeek', 'timeGridDay', 'listWeek' . This might be what you need as an option in fullcalendar. I found on the web that people are setting those options with [options] property, but it seems that for FullCalendar version 4 there isn't such property. ","stylingDirectives":null,"csv":null,"csvError":null,"dependabotInfo":{"showConfigurationBanner":false,"configFilePath":null,"networkDependabotPath":"/fullcalendar. –With method of mistakes i come across that calendar. I want to change the themesystem to bootstrap4 with the theme name to Spacelab like below. the calendar shows the resources. [no name] 27-Feb-14 7:29am. User-718146471 posted Hey folks, I have a bit of JQuery that reacts when someone moves an appointment on the JQuery FullCalendar. 1. In order to correctly theme your calendar with a Bootstrap 4 theme, you must include the correct stylesheets, include the JavaScript plugin, and set themeSystem to ‘bootstrap’. Emma Hakobyan. I'm trying to feed the fullcalendar event property with json data from controller but is is not showing in the calendar, and I think I'm doing it well, but it's not. themeSystem. the calendar shows the resources. 2,385 5 5 gold badges 29 29 silver badges 58 58 bronze badges. 1 Answer. io. But you'll have to write the code to get the values from the database and then the calendar control will likely have a method to add events. initialView. in front of the time, to set times the next day. 'standard'. getElementById('calendar'); var calendar, events = localStorage. When using Bootstrap 5 for the "bootstrap" themeSystem, the table borders are invisible. Connect and share knowledge within a single location that is structured and easy to search. Bootstrap Theming. Mainly declaring the FullCalendar component doesn't work. let calendarApi = selectInfo. <script>. 2. Q&A for work. Mar 5, 2012 at 7:36. Modified 2 years ago. ready(function () { initThemeChooser({ init: function. About External Resources. 1 Answer. Form contains select option, so on change it must refresh calendar with values (recources and events). Connect and share knowledge within a single location that is structured and easy to search. Renders a minimal look & feel, the look in most of the demos. I'm creating a calendar for courses and I'm using the customHTML field for the event content because I want to style the content in the event. It is recommended to import @fullcalendar/core/vdom before any other imports. ready(function () { initThemeChooser({ init: function. fc-event-title-container to tippy, you're attaching each tooltip to all the events (because they all have that class). 7. 'bootstrap5'. For example when you filter "Dogs" the code is evaluated to: ["all", "Dog, Cat"]. There are numerous other options throughout the docs that affect the display of DayGrid view, such as the date/time display options and. Left timing bar and gridline are still not visible when we week view is set as default. fullCalendar ("refetchEvents"); I suggest you call this function when you re-open the dialog box. Like I said, if you have a specific issue, then mention it, don't just ask a more general question. view. At the moment, I'm not doing anything fancy, just setting an. HTML preprocessors can make writing HTML more powerful or convenient. 27. Vue has the concept of “props” (via v-bind or :) versus “events” (via v-on or @). Im using FullCalendar jquery library for creating events. Viewed 512 times. It would make more sense to use your C#/Razor code to generate some JSON directly from the model data which you can then just inject into the JavaScript when the page loads. Collectives™ on Stack Overflow. This guide outlines the changes between v4 and v5. I am using full calendar in my angular 8 app. I tried this code: eventMouseover: function (event, jsEvent) { $ (this). Learn more about CollectivesThis is a fullcalendar which get events dynamically and I want to add 2 static events but I don't know how to add is there someone who can help me with it. Renders the calendar with a given theme system. GitHub Gist: instantly share code, notes, and snippets. Sun. It provides a component that exactly matches the functionality of FullCalendar’s standard API. Multiple theme systems are available, like Bootstrap and jQuery UI. Yes, you can set any properties you like using CSS. I think you are converting time into local time zone and then binding it to the calendar. You switched accounts on another tab or window. here is the link this may helps youFullCalendar with custom view not working Hot Network Questions Novel about a planet that relies on one soldier - the last soldier in history - to defend itFullCalendar. When a view has horizontal scrollbars, for example, timeline view or the daygrid or timegrid views when the ( dayMinWidth) settings is activated, and calendar is within view but the scrollbars are below the fold of the screen. fullCalendar'). Using eventClick, you may call Calendar::changeView as follow: eventClick:function (info) { calendar. In order to correctly theme your calendar with a Bootstrap 4 theme, you must include the correct stylesheets, include the JavaScript plugin, and set themeSystem to 'bootstrap'. true, themeSystem: 'bootstrap5', select: this. I want to use different theme for each In order to correctly theme your calendar with a Bootstrap 4 theme, you must include the correct stylesheets, include the JavaScript plugin, and set themeSystem to 'bootstrap'. As per the upgrade guide the replacement in v4 is getEvents, you'd write it as var event_obj_arr = calendar. JavaScript 85 8 7 2 Updated Oct 26, 2023. After Installing the virtual server, open the XAMPP's Control Panel and start the Apache Server and MySQL. I create a custom button for that : @{ ViewData["Title"] = "Planning visites"; Layout = &q. and yes that's correct. 2. Here is the code stub I have: <script> $(document). Thanks to this plugin you will be able to easily create new events, manage current events, move existing events between other days, and integrate with your Google Calendar. Learn more about TeamsThe initial date displayed when the calendar first loads.